Time reset
For the past couple of months, after somebody drove into the back of me, my time keeps on resetting on different occasions. I cannot not determine under which conditions it will reset itself. The date will still be the same, just the time that will reset. any ideas please.

What model Pajero? On the GEn3 there is a setting on the radio that tell it to syncronise the radio time to the time that is transmitted by the radio station. Unfortunately not all radio stations seem to keep their clocks up to date and this then sets your clock out. Check the user manual on the setting and disable it if this is the case.
